Transaction ab64dd1408663aa491889b329c8b24fa93497b6cde9fb6fa392b213de5c548d3
1 Input
1 Output
-
ab64dd1408663aa491889b329c8b24fa93497b6cde9fb6fa392b213de5c548d3:0
- value
- 553837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e80c7cd0d6e14a69f1db8a9e6ceef786fd661328 OP_EQUAL
- address
- 3NqyehX3tBS9Ryb7dQoApqyqSBSLYSVK9b